This house has a living room, dining room, 4 bedrooms, 2 1/2 baths and laundry room. The master suite and one upstairs bedroom have walk-in closets. It is situated on 2 lots (.51 acres)with an out building that has a 9ft garage door and a walk-in door. Space for RV and boat parking.

The house when it was purchased. So much to be done!
The stairway was moved forward in the dining room to allow more room in the kitchen. Also the ugly post by the stairway holding the upstairs up has been removed. The floor joist for the upstairs were 2x4s and are now 2x8s. The upstairs floor is solid now!
The very bottom picture was a space in the back dormer behind the bedrooms. It was built onto the house but not utilized into usable space in the bedroom. Who knows why?
